Frequently Asked Questions

What is the pet application fee?

The pet application fee is $20 per pet and is non-refundable.

How many pets can I apply for?

A maximum of 2 pets can be applied for in accordance with our policy.

What is the pet initiation fee?

The pet initiation fee is $115 and is non-refundable.

What breeds are prohibited?

Certain breeds including Pit Bulls and Rottweilers are prohibited due to insurance policies.

Are emotional support animals charged a fee?

While emotional support animals must be screened, there are no fees associated with their application.

What happens if my pet application is denied?

If your pet application is denied, any paid fees will not be refunded.

How is pet weight determined?

Pet weight is based on documentation provided by a licensed veterinarian.

What if my pet has a bite history?

Pets with a bite history may require additional screening or may be denied approval.
